Malou Henriksen‐Lacey is a scholar working on Electronic, Optical and Magnetic Materials, Biomedical Engineering and Molecular Biology. According to data from OpenAlex, Malou Henriksen‐Lacey has authored 53 papers receiving a total of 2.7k indexed citations (citations by other indexed papers that have themselves been cited), including 24 papers in Electronic, Optical and Magnetic Materials, 23 papers in Biomedical Engineering and 20 papers in Molecular Biology. Recurrent topics in Malou Henriksen‐Lacey’s work include Gold and Silver Nanoparticles Synthesis and Applications (24 papers), Nanoparticle-Based Drug Delivery (15 papers) and 3D Printing in Biomedical Research (11 papers). Malou Henriksen‐Lacey is often cited by papers focused on Gold and Silver Nanoparticles Synthesis and Applications (24 papers), Nanoparticle-Based Drug Delivery (15 papers) and 3D Printing in Biomedical Research (11 papers). Malou Henriksen‐Lacey collaborates with scholars based in Spain, United Kingdom and Denmark. Malou Henriksen‐Lacey's co-authors include Luis M. Liz‐Marzán, Dorleta Jiménez de Aberasturi, Yvonne Perrie, Judith Langer and Isabel Garcı́a and has published in prestigious journals such as Science, Journal of the American Chemical Society and Chemical Society Reviews.
